Department of Veterans Affairs Veterans Health Administration Program Contracting Activity Central (PCAC) March 24, 2026 PRESOLICITATION NOTICE Initial Outfitting, Transition, and Activation Services in support of the San Marcos, TX CBOC 100% SDVOSB SET ASIDE This is a Pre-Solicitation Notice that the Veterans Health Administration (VHA) intends to solicit quotes to provide non-personal Initial Outfitting, Transition, and Activation (IOT&A) services for the San Marcos, TX Community Based Outpatient Clinic (CBOC). This requirement supports VHA's mission by providing contractor support services to help bring the hospital into full planned operations that will provide health care services to Veterans. This will be a firm-fixed-price contract with an estimated Period of Performance of 33-months. The San Marcos area, located between Austin and San Antonio, has been identified as a service gap within the Central Texas Veteran Health Care System. As a result of the collaborative planning efforts, the establishment of a multi-specialty community-based outpatient clinic in the San Marcos area has been proposed. The parent facility, the Central Texas Veteran Health Care System, are working with VA Office of Real Property and other support offices to secure award of the leases to developers who want to create the site of care for VA use. Central Texas VA Health Care System has been approved for a mid-level lease to create an expanded service opportunity for Veteran health care. The San Marcos VA CBOC project proposes to lease an approximately 29,060 net usable square foot (NUSF) new Outpatient Clinic in the vicinity of San Marcos, TX, including 156 parking spaces. The new facility would allow for a decompression of the Austin VA Clinic. The lease would enhance outpatient services by closing space gaps identified in the Strategic Capital Investment Planning (SCIP) process. The clinic is classified as a multi-specialty clinic and will add new services such as Primary Care, Mental Health, Radiology Service, Pathology and Lab, Prosthetics and Physical Medicine, Rehabilitation Services, Visiting Provider Module, Logistics, OIT, Clinical Management and supporting services. This requirement will be set-aside 100% for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Businesses (SDVOSBs) using FAR Part 12 and 37. To be eligible for an SDVOSB set aside under VA s Veterans First Contracting Program, SDVOSBs must: be verified by the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) as SDVOSB (see https://search.certifications.sba.gov/ for details) and meet the small business size standard for NAICS 541614.
